I make my art because I need to communicate the messages of love and light that I have been blessed with. I use my art to heal and uplift. I use flowers as subjects most of the time. My mother and grandmother are huge influences on why I am drawn to flowers. Growing up they always encouraged me to get outside and be in nature. They helped me learn about gardening and appreciating nature. I am inspired by flowers because they are nature’s beautiful work and they each hold spiritual meaning. I capture this beauty through my art and I freeze the moment in time for as long as my art will exist. My work is my voice. The human connection is very important. When I see the look on someone’s face as they take in the piece I have made for them, it makes complete sense. I am here to convey messages of love and healing to the world with my artistic talents.
